近红外反射光谱在冬小麦抗旱性鉴定中的应用

摘    要:为评价近红外反射法对冬小麦抗旱性的测定效果,通过2 a冬小麦抗旱鉴定材料的近红外分析与相应抗旱指数比对,建立了线性回归模型。初步认为,不同水处理方法、不同地点的小麦种子,近红外图谱较为稳定;不同抗旱性差异的种子,近红外反射图谱有明显特异性差异。通过建立回归模型,可以用近红外技术预测抗旱指数,决定系数为0.632,低于田间鉴定决定系数(0.804),预测抗旱指数与田间鉴定的平均误差为0.06,可用于亲本鉴定与后代选择。

Application of Near Infrared Reflectance Spectroscopy in Determination of Drought Resistance of Winter Wheat

Abstract:To evaluate the possibility of determining the drought resistance of winter wheat by near infrared reflectance spectroscopy(NIRS),the near infrared analysis and drought resistance index(DRI)of winter wheat were compared,and the linear regression model was established.The results showed that no significant differences were observed between planting locations and water treatment levels,significant difference were observed between varieties,which indicated the stability of NIRs.R2 of the model was 0.632,which was less then R2 in field test.The mean error between NIRS and field test was 0.06,which indicated that NIRS could be used in the identification of drought resistance of parents and the progeny selection.
